Our customer, a global law firm is seeking an experienced Company Secretariat / Governance Lawyer to join on an interim secondment basis for up to 6 months. This role will provide senior-level support across a broad range of governance and corporate secretariat matters.
Key Responsibilities
- Providing London-based company secretariat and governance support to a global corporate
- Advising on governance aspects of corporate transactions
- Supporting treasury-related matters, including dividends and capital management
- Assisting with disclosure obligations, including matters relating to MAR and UK Listing Rules
- Supporting subsidiary company secretarial requirements as needed
- Partnering closely with internal stakeholders across treasury, investor relations, legal and senior leadership
Requirements
- Ideally Senior Associate level with relevant governance / company secretarial experience, though exceptional solicitors below this level will be considered
- Strong experience advising on corporate governance and company secretariat matters within a listed or complex corporate environment
- Familiarity with MAR, UK Listing Rules, dividends/capital management, and governance support for transactions
- Excellent attention to detail
- Able to work autonomously and manage priorities independently
- Confident engaging with senior internal stakeholders in a credible and commercial manner
Role Details
- Duration: Up to 6 months
- Start Date: ASAP
- Location: London
